00:00Hi there, good morning. High pressure builds back in today. That means most places will be dry, but not entirely sunny.
00:08We do have areas of cloud around first thing. The most extensive cloud present through the North Sea into eastern and northern Scotland,
00:15producing some patches of light rain and drizzle, but nothing like the intense thundery downpours some places saw on Thursday.
00:23Meanwhile, plenty of sunshine develops across England, Wales into Northern Ireland,
00:26and it's going to feel warm in the sunshine with generally light winds, but with high pressure towards the northwest,
00:33well, that's going to produce an east-to-northeasterly breeze, and that will eventually allow some of that low cloud to affect the coasts of eastern England,
00:41including parts of Norfolk, for example. Of course, where we've got the low cloud coming back in and the onshore breeze, it's going to feel much cooler.
00:50High teens, low 20s at best, and it's a cooler day on the whole for Scotland, Northern Ireland into Northern England.
00:55High teens, low 20s. But further south, where we do have the sunshine and away from the immediate coast,
01:02temperatures reaching the high 20s or even 31 Celsius, so it's another hot day for many southern parts of England into south Wales as well.
01:12The low cloud that I mentioned, that's in the North Sea, will tend to creep back westwards as the night goes on,
01:18and it's going to reach perhaps as far as east Wales, much of the Midlands, so a cloudy night to come in the east.
01:24Of course, that's going to keep it relatively warm, a muggy night for sleeping in places, but the clearest skies will remain towards the west,
01:33and we'll start off Saturday with plenty of sunshine for Northern Ireland, Western Scotland, much of Wales and the southwest.
01:39That's really the theme as we go into the weekend with that high-pressure holding firm across the northwest of the UK.
01:46Winds coming around in a clockwise fashion. We're going to see a lot of low cloud in the eastern parts, the best of the sunshine towards the west.
01:53But with the isobars also pinching together, I think for Wales and the southwest, despite the sunny skies,
01:59it's going to be increasingly windy at the same time.
02:02So, Saturday starts off with a lot of low cloud, and I think it's going to take time to burn back towards the east,
02:09and even then, it may well linger across parts of northern and eastern England throughout much of the day.
02:14So, not entirely sunny, some areas just keeping the persistent cloud through the day,
02:20even if it is settled and dry with high pressure in charge.
02:24But we will see plenty of sunshine towards the west, especially parts of central, Western Scotland, Northern Ireland,
02:29much of Wales and the southwest, one or two shower clouds just affecting the far southwest there.
02:36Again, where it's going to feel a bit cooler because of the breeze.
02:38But out of the breeze, for parts of South Wales and the west country,
02:42I think temperature is still reaching the mid to high 20s, where we do have the low cloud,
02:47and where it's stubborn to clear back, low 20s to mid 20s more likely.
02:52Then, heading into Saturday night, it's really more of the same with that high pressure in a similar place.
02:57Always a chance of the old shower towards the southwest, extensive low cloud towards the east, in between.
